    Default Glassfall - North Kingdom

    Finally I can call this one finished. This is a relatively sparsely populated land where people are settled mostly by the sea. This map will be used in our RPG and therefore I wanted to limit the number of visible places of interest.
    The attached image is a low resolution version, but I will attach full res pieces later.
